Subject: [PATCH v3 01/47] filelock: fl_pid field should be signed int

This field has been unsigned for a very long time, but most users of the
struct file_lock and the file locking internals themselves treat it as a
signed value. Change it to be pid_t (which is a signed int).

Signed-off-by: Jeff Layton <jlayton@kernel.org>
---
 include/linux/filelock.h |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/include/linux/filelock.h b/include/linux/filelock.h
index 95e868e09e29..085ff6ba0653 100644
--- a/include/linux/filelock.h
+++ b/include/linux/filelock.h
@@ -98,7 +98,7 @@ struct file_lock {
 	fl_owner_t fl_owner;
 	unsigned int fl_flags;
 	unsigned char fl_type;
-	unsigned int fl_pid;
+	pid_t fl_pid;
 	int fl_link_cpu;		/* what cpu's list is this on? */
 	wait_queue_head_t fl_wait;
 	struct file *fl_file;
